Young Parents’ Stay and Play group invites all parents and expectant parents aged 21 and under to join us for an opportunity to meet other parents and their children, to socialise, interact, play, learn and gain peer or professional support.

The  group offers free soft play and the use of our sensory room along with weekly craft activities and baby play areas. We cater for all children aged five and under and also provide a snack and a drink.

The group will be welcomed by  an experienced Family Support Worker who can  offer advice and guidance or sign post to other services that may be able help to support young families.

Sessions run at Gardners Lane Children and Family Centre on Thursdays between 10:00 and 12:00

The Parents with Prospects Parenting Programme can make up part of a set of qualifications aimed at parents, taking them through the journey of pregnancy and the early years of a child’s life.

The units build towards full qualifications at Award or Certificate level.

Lunch is provided and a creche is available for children aged 0 – 5 years of age will be provided.

The course will run for two hours between 12.30 p.m. -2.30 p.m.  every Thursday (term time only).
